From 3e2956a7bf4dfa3a601b950fcbec19a29b0f32a4 Mon Sep 17 00:00:00 2001 From: Wojciech Figat Date: Thu, 2 Dec 2021 13:29:23 +0100 Subject: [PATCH] Fix C# bindings for Editor for Window build on Linux --- Source/Editor/Editor.Build.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Source/Editor/Editor.Build.cs b/Source/Editor/Editor.Build.cs index 2eeffe0ef..c51e72fa1 100644 --- a/Source/Editor/Editor.Build.cs +++ b/Source/Editor/Editor.Build.cs @@ -65,7 +65,7 @@ public class Editor : EditorModule AddPlatformTools(options, platformToolsRoot, platformToolsRootExternal, "Linux", "PLATFORM_TOOLS_LINUX"); // Visual Studio integration - if (options.Platform.Target == TargetPlatform.Windows) + if (options.Platform.Target == TargetPlatform.Windows && Flax.Build.Platform.BuildTargetPlatform == TargetPlatform.Windows) { var path = Registry.GetValue("HKEY_CLASSES_ROOT\\TypeLib\\{80CC9F66-E7D8-4DDD-85B6-D9E6CD0E93E2}\\8.0\\0\\win32", null, null) as string; if (path != null && File.Exists(path))